Chromium particles

Chromium has an atomic weight of 51.996, a density of 6.92, a melting point of 1890°C, and a boiling point of 2665°C; its evaporation temperature at a vacuum pressure of 1.3×10-2 Pa is 1157°C. Evaporation can be carried out by heating a conical basket or boat made of tungsten or tantalum; for small amounts of evaporation, a molybdenum boat can also be used for heating. Chromium granules are a type of sublimation material; when they evaporate in a vacuum, their surface oxidizes very easily. If an oxide film forms, it becomes difficult for them to evaporate from the surface. Therefore, sometimes chromium is electroplated onto as thick a tungsten wire as possible, and then the tungsten wire is heated in a vacuum to cause the chromium granules to evaporate. Chromium grains have good mechanical properties, and the chromium film deposited on a heated substrate bonds very firmly to the substrate. Taking advantage of this property of chromium films, extremely thin chromium films are often used as interlayer films, such as as underlying layers for Al and Au, to enhance the adhesion of these films to the substrate.
